The primary outcome of the VEST-study, arrhythmic mortality, was 1.6% in the WCD group vs. 2.4% in the control group. The difference was not significant despite a 33% relative risk reduction (RRR). The secondary outcome of the VEST-study, all-cause mortality, was 3.1% in the WCD group and 4.9% in the control group.
The AutoPulse is an automated, portable, battery-powered cardiopulmonary resuscitation device created by Revivant and subsequently purchased and currently manufactured by ZOLL Medical Corporation. Paul Maurice Zoll (July 15, 1911 – January 5, 1999) [1] was a Jewish [2] American cardiologist and one of the pioneers in the development of the artificial cardiac pacemaker and cardiac defibrillator.
